Description
Summary:The synthesis of several acetylated sugar isothiocyanates have been carried out under microwave irradiation in excellent yields of products by using related bromides and lead thiocyanate in sodium dried xylene. Several acetylated sugar thiocarbamides have been synthesized by the interaction of respective acetylated sugar isothiocyanates with appropriate aryl amines under microwave irradiation.
